In this special episode of Supra Insider, Ben Erez sits down with Hilary Gridley, creator of the Maven course “How to Become a Supermanager with AI,” and Mallory Contois, former VP of Growth at Maven and founder of The Old Girls Club, for a candid conversation about self-promotion, audience building, and the surprisingly practical mechanics of showing up consistently online without losing yourself in the process. Hilary published a guest post on Lenny’s Newsletter the same morning this was recorded, and that pipeline, from writing to course to full-time career, is exactly what the conversation unpacks.
They cover why trust is the most durable professional asset you can build, how to think about the value exchange between creator and audience, why the psychology of “doing work in private and handing in the final product” makes content creation feel so unnatural, and what both of them actually do to stay consistent without spiraling into algorithm-chasing. Mallory drops a deceptively simple Apple Notes system for never running out of ideas. Hilary makes a sharp case for starting with a talk instead of a newsletter. And both of them are refreshingly honest about the fact that posting still feels mortifying sometimes, and why you should do it anyway.
